Directions

Heres a little recipe for an old-fashioned chili sauce that makes 2 cups rather than the 12 quarts of most canning-type recipes. Ive never canned it, since it doesnt last long enough to go bad. This is a salsa-consistency sauce and goes great with meatloaf or scrambled eggs. (Chatelaine, October - 1980) Peel and chop tomatoes. Place in a wide heavy bottomed saucepan. Add remaining ingredients. Boil uncovered, over medium heat about 40 minutes until thickened, stirring frequently to prevent sticking as mixture thickens. Store in refrigerator.
